WebSexual orientation is about who you’re attracted to and who you feel drawn to romantically, emotionally, and sexually. It’s different than gender identity. Gender identity isn’t about who you’re attracted to, but about who you ARE — male, female, genderqueer, etc. This means that being transgender (feeling like your assigned sex is ... WebJul 16, 2024 · Prefer not to say. This refers to people who responded with “Prefer not to say”. Spontaneous only: refusal or did not answer. This refers to people who have either refused to answer the question, or more generally, did not give a response. This should not be presented as an option to the respondent, but it can be recorded.
